DUBLIN--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The "Europe Cable Management Market by Type and End User - Europe Opportunity Analysis and Industry Forecast, 2018-2024" report has been added to ResearchAndMarkets.com's offering.
The European cable management market was valued at $3,826.6 million in 2017 and is projected to reach $8,289.8 million by 2024, growing at a CAGR of 11.5% from 2018 to 2024.
Factors such as rise in awareness about the cable management technology and its use on a massive scale have propelled the growth of the Europe cable management market. In addition, proper cable management has ensured secure and efficient utilization of resources.
In 2017, based on product type, the distribution board segment dominated the Europe cable management market by garnering the maximum revenue. However, based on end user, the commercial construction segment led the Europe cable management market in the same year.
UK led the cable management market in Europe with a revenue of $690.7 million in 2017 and is projected to reach $1,345.4 million by 2024, growing at a CAGR of 9.8% from 2018 to 2024. However, Russia is anticipated to exhibit the highest CAGR of 15.2% from 2018 to 2024.
